Since Nepal first opened its door to the outside world in 1955, it has become one of the most popular and sought after tourist destinations. The Himalayan Ranges, with its snow-capped peaks running the entire length of its northern borders with Tibet, has always provided a big challenge to climbers and mountaineers alike. Even its base camps prove irresistible to trekkers. Not only mountains but also the beautiful countryside with its friendly diverse ethnic communities beckons trekkers, environmentalists and nature lovers.

ANNAPURNA REGION
Annapurna Region in
West Nepal is one of the most popular and favourite trekking regions. Machhapuchhare, the fish-tail mountain and the Annapurna Range i.e. – Annapurna I, II, III, etc. have been very popular with mountaineers.  The beautiful Rhododendron forest, which blooms during April & May, attracts many nature lovers.  This region is also the home of the Gurungs – majority ethnic community in this area, who form the back bone of the famous British Gurkha Regiments.  All treks here mostly begin and end in Pokhara.

NET 1 Royal Trail 4 days max. altitude reached 2000 m
NET 2 Panchase 5 days max. altitude reached 2500 m
NET 3 Siklis 7 days max. altitude reached 2000 m
NET 4 Ghorepani 8 days max. altitude reached 3290 m
NET 5 Annapurna Sanctuary 10 days max. altitude reached 3800 m
NET 6 Jomsom & Muktinath 14 days max. altitude reached 3802 m
NET 7 Annapurna Circuit 20 days max. altitude reached 5398 m

LANGTANG REGION
Langtang Region is also very popular with trekkers.  This region is very picturesque, rich in heritage with plenty and plant and animal life.  Here the great peaks of Ganesh (7407m), Langtang Girung (7246m), Dorje Lakpa (6975m) and many others stand majestically.  This area is where the famous Yak Cheese is produced.  The Langtang National Park is one of the most beautiful parks its famous alpine terrain.

NET 8 Helambu 10 days max. altitude reached 3595 m
NET 9 Gosaikunda 10 days max. altitude reached 4480 m
NET 10 Langtang 12 days max. altitude reached 3950 m
NET 11 Langtang, Gosaikunda and Helambu 17 days max. altitude reached 4480 m

EVEREST REGION
Mount Everest called Sagarmatha in Nepali and Chomolangma by the Tibetans, the highest mountain in the world, has been the dream of many mountaineers.  Everest Region, a hard and craggy land, is the home of the famous Sherpas, the mountain guides.  Many famous monasteries like the Tengboche are located in the Everest region, where the famous Manu Rimdu festival takes place.  This region is most popular with trekkers, where their wish to reach the Everest Base Camp can be fulfilled.

NET 12 Everest Peek 10 days max. altitude reached 3867 m
NET 13 Everest Base Camp 16 days max. altitude reached 5545 m
NET 14 Everest Expedition 22 days max. altitude reached 5545 m
